Core Concept
Apple Pay is a digital wallet service that allows users to make payments in stores, online, and within apps using their Apple devices.
It adds an extra layer of security by requiring biometric authentication, such as Touch ID or Face ID, for every transaction.
How It Works or Steps
- Set up Apple Pay on your device.
- Choose a reputable online casino that accepts Apple Pay.
- Select Apple Pay as your payment method at the casino’s cashier.
- Authorize the payment using Touch ID or Face ID.
- Start playing your favorite casino games.
With just a few simple steps, you can fund your casino account securely and start enjoying the excitement of online gaming.
Pros
- Convenient and quick deposits.
- Enhanced security with biometric authentication.
- No need to enter sensitive payment information.
- Accepted by many online casinos in the UK.
- Keeps your financial information private.
Cons
- Not all online casinos accept Apple Pay.
- Limits on the amount you can deposit at once.
- May not be available in all regions.
- Requires an Apple device to use.
- Withdrawals are not always possible with Apple Pay.

Q1: Can I use Apple Pay for casino withdrawals?
A1: While Apple Pay is primarily used for deposits, some casinos may allow withdrawals to your Apple Pay account. Check with the individual casino for withdrawal options.
Q2: Is Apple Pay secure for online transactions?
A2: Yes, Apple Pay uses encryption and biometric authentication to ensure secure transactions, making it a safe choice for online payments.
